Output c2529f9da84be6ae2b8ccb3985f4748a62f35fad0d3cd6c15bcc919e33279217:0

value
22628653
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3af924987d75a3ec402e0a7ea9cce2617946cb77d4240751fd520472df5e08f
address
tb1puwheyjv86adra3qzuzn748xwyctegm9h04pyqagl65sywt04uz8sqrucgt
transaction
c2529f9da84be6ae2b8ccb3985f4748a62f35fad0d3cd6c15bcc919e33279217
confirmations
16234
spent
true